It has been a long spring of heavy nymphs, strike indicators, and big streamers. For me the real fun begins with dry fly season. On the Madison and Big Hole, dry fly season kicks off ... morewith the Salmonfly hatch, then by mid-July the little bugs start, caddis, yellow sallies, and some mayflies. Along with the little bugs come the seldom seen but often fished Midnight stones.

The Madison River boasts a population of 2,000 to 3,000 fish per mile compared to the lower Jefferson that produces only 300 to 500 fish per mile. As a result, the Jeff is often overlooked ... more- which is just fine with me.
